Модал не позволяет показывать оповещения - PullRequest
0 голосов
/ 26 ноября 2011

Я использую скрипт jQuery Modal.Его можно загрузить с: Модальное всплывающее окно

Я столкнулся с проблемой при использовании этого сценария.Я использую модальное окно, чтобы показать контактную форму.Теперь в этой контактной форме модального окна я прикрепил к форме следующее событие:

<form id="frm_contact" name="frm_contact" method="post" action="index.php" onsubmit=”return validateform(this);”>

Итак, я пытаюсь проверить правильность ввода после нажатия кнопки отправки / отправки формы.Вот выдержка из этого JS:

function validateform(frm_contact)
{
  alert(‘hi’);
  return false;
}

Как вы можете видеть, я ожидал всплывающего окна "hi", но этого не произошло.Это означает, что никакие предупреждения не будут отображаться ни для одного из полей ввода после проверки.Короче говоря, я не могу показывать оповещения в этом модальном окне.Как я могу исправить это, чтобы я мог показать предупреждения?

Ответы [ 2 ]

1 голос
/ 26 ноября 2011

Какой браузер вы используете? Вы уверены, что validateform вызывается, это видно по объему из документа, содержащего form?

0 голосов
/ 26 ноября 2011
<form id="frm_contact" name="frm_contact" method="post" action="index.php" onsubmit=”return validateform(this);”>

Попробуйте исправить с помощью двойной кавычки "".

onsubmit=”return validateform(this);”

до

onsubmit="return validateform(this);"
...